Wuxi expo displays sci-tech achievements in deep space, ocean

Visitors learn about a model of China’s deep-sea manned submersible Fendouzhe (Striver) at an exhibition in Wuxi, East China’s Jiangsu province, May 15, 2021. The exhibition currently on until May 17 in the Wuxi Museum, is showcasing China’s major scientific and technological achievements in lunar exploration and deep sea engineering.

Leave Comment

Your email address will not be published. Required fields are marked *